Meta-population models with connectivity between patches typically require a matrix specifying proportions of the forces of infection going from patches to patches (example here). Such matrices can grow rather large as they scale as the square of the number of patches, so that memory allocation alone can take substantial time compared to running simulations, and can become a limiting factor. A solution would be to implement support for sparse matrices. Has this been considered before? How difficult do you think this would be to implement?
